ImportError: невозможно импортировать имя 'Bar' - PullRequest
0 голосов
/ 24 сентября 2019

Получая ту же ошибку ниже всех трех строк, пожалуйста, помогите мне импортировать Bar из библиотеки bokeh.Я провел почти 3 часа, но не нашел решения.

-> from bokeh.plotting import Bar
-> from bokeh.io import Bar
-> from bokeh.charts import Bar

   ImportError: cannot import name 'Bar'

1 Ответ

1 голос
/ 24 сентября 2019

Модуль bokeh.charts долгое время был удален и устарел.Вместо этого используйте bokeh.plotting.Попробуй это.Дайте мне знать, если это работает.

from bokeh.plotting import figure, show

region = ["Global", "Asia", "Europe", "Latin America"]
volume = [3010, 1642, 716, 844]

p = figure(x_range=region)
p.vbar(x=region, top=volume, width=0.9)

show(p)
...